What Types of Work and Facilities Can Diagnostic Sonographers Expect in North Bergen, NJ?

As a Diagnostic Sonographer in North Bergen, New Jersey, you can expect to find a diverse range of opportunities across various healthcare facilities, including hospitals, outpatient clinics, and specialized imaging centers. Within these settings, your expertise in performing ultrasound examinations will be critical in providing essential diagnostic information for a variety of medical conditions. You may work closely with obstetricians and gynecologists in pregnancy-related imaging, assist in cardiac evaluations in cardiovascular settings, or support orthopedic practices by assessing musculoskeletal conditions. San Diego, CA area facility is seeking a sonographer for 6 month assignment. RDMS (OB) and (AB) registered, BLS from AHA, 8 D/E/N. will work variety of days, eves and nights 40hrs /week includes weekends; will be asked to float to other locations in San Diego. 1) Each Sonographer is assigned 13 exams per shift. We are a very fast paced facility. We have GE Logic 9 machines in all scan rooms. 2) We have 30 min for all studies, except for our OB & Doppler exams which are given 45 min. 3) Our OB exams are more consistent with a Perinatology scan consisting of outflow tracts, detailed extremity imaging, and detailed facial and brain imaging. 4) Our Traveler staff are being utilized on our days, eves, nights and weekend shifts. Some weeks may consistent of a combination of eves, days, night and weekend shifts, as needed. There is no call shifts. Days off may not always be consecutive but will take special requests. 5) Our exams consist of Ab ,Ab Doppler, Ab limited, Pelvic, OB, Mult Gestation, OB, Thyroid, Scrotal, Neonatal brain and spine, Aorta, Renal & Renal Doppler & Hernia evaluation. OB to include outflow tracts and fingers/toes.

What types of experience are required or preferred for a DMS Travel job in North Bergen?

Candidates for a Diagnostic Medical Sonography travel job in North Bergen, New Jersey, typically need to have a thorough understanding of ultrasound modalities and often require credentials such as ARDMS certification. Previous experience in clinical settings, particularly with different patient populations and a variety of ultrasound procedures, is highly preferred to ensure adaptability and proficiency in the role.

What kinds of benefits and support from an employer should a Diagnostic Sonographer ask for when looking for a Travel job in North Bergen, New Jersey?

A Diagnostic Sonographer should inquire about benefits such as housing stipends, travel reimbursements, and health insurance to ensure their financial stability while working away from home. Additionally, support for professional development and access to resources that aid in maintaining certifications can significantly enhance their overall job satisfaction and career growth.
